What Are Skin Undertones?

Your skin undertone is the subtle hue beneath the surface of your skin. It can be categorized into three main types:

  • Warm Undertones: Characterized by yellow, peachy, or golden hues.
  • Cool Undertones: Marked by pink, red, or bluish hues.
  • Neutral Undertones: A mix of both warm and cool undertones.

Identifying your skin undertone is the first step in selecting colors that complement your skin tone.

How to Determine Your Skin Undertone?

To find your skin undertone, you can try the following methods:

  1. Vein Test: Look at the veins on your wrist. If they appear greenish, you likely have warm undertones. If they look bluish or purplish, you have cool undertones. If it’s hard to tell, you might have neutral undertones.

  2. Jewelry Test: Consider whether gold or silver jewelry looks better on you. Gold tends to flatter warm undertones, while silver suits cool undertones. If both look equally good, you may have neutral undertones.

  3. Sun Reaction: Think about how your skin reacts to the sun. If you tan easily, you likely have warm undertones. If you burn easily, you probably have cool undertones.

Best Colors for Each Skin Undertone

What Colors Suit Warm Undertones?

If you have warm undertones, opt for colors that reflect the warmth in your skin. Consider the following shades:

  • Earthy Tones: Rich browns, deep reds, and warm yellows.
  • Warm Neutrals: Cream, beige, and camel.
  • Vibrant Hues: Coral, peach, and orange.

These colors can enhance your natural glow and make your skin look radiant.

What Colors Suit Cool Undertones?

For cool undertones, choose colors that complement the coolness of your skin. Here are some ideal options:

  • Jewel Tones: Emerald green, sapphire blue, and amethyst purple.
  • Cool Neutrals: White, black, and gray.
  • Soft Pastels: Lavender, icy pink, and baby blue.

These shades can create a striking contrast and highlight your features.

What Colors Suit Neutral Undertones?

If you have neutral undertones, you’re in luck! You can wear a wide range of colors. Consider these versatile options:

  • Balanced Tones: Olive, teal, and dusty rose.
  • Classic Neutrals: Navy, taupe, and charcoal.
  • Muted Hues: Soft pink, light peach, and pale yellow.

Experiment with different shades to find what makes you feel your best.

Practical Tips for Finding Complementary Colors

  • Experiment with Swatches: Test different colors against your skin in natural light to see how they make you look and feel.
  • Start with Accessories: Incorporate new colors through accessories like scarves, ties, or jewelry to see how they complement your skin tone.
  • Use Color Theory: Complementary colors are opposite each other on the color wheel. Use this to find contrasting shades that can make your features pop.

What Makeup Colors Work for Different Undertones?

  • Warm Undertones: Opt for golden or peachy blushes, bronzy eyeshadows, and warm-toned lipsticks.
  • Cool Undertones: Choose pink or berry blushes, cool-toned eyeshadows, and bluish-red lipsticks.
  • Neutral Undertones: Experiment with both warm and cool shades to find what suits you best.

How Do I Choose Colors for My Hair?

Consider your skin undertone when selecting hair colors. Warm undertones pair well with golden blondes or rich browns, while cool undertones look great with ashy blondes or deep blacks.

What Are Some Universal Colors?

Some colors, like teal, eggplant, and soft pink, are considered universal and tend to flatter most skin tones, regardless of undertone.
